As Valentine’s Day is just a week away I thought this dress would be a great inspiration.
A day and night looks with this dress. With tunic on top and cut on the bottom this is a chic dress for Valentine’s Day party or a date night. For the night wear a bold statement necklace, add bronze makeup look and lose waves. Of course to complete the look wear some high heels. In day time, try to keep the look simple. I kept my hair away from face with a French braid. Wore long earrings and sliver ring and pair of cream sandals comfortable to walk around all day and still look cute.
